About 13 High Trees
13 High Trees is a three-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Eaglestone, Milton Keynes, Milton Keynes (MK6 5AQ). It has a recorded floor area of 91 m² (around 981 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(July 2009) shows an E (score 47),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The rating has held steady at E across 2 certificates since October 2008.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Poor to Average, lighting went from Poor to Average and main heating went from Average to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Poor and roof efficiency dropped from Average to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 74),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from July 2009,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Untraded for 17 years, with the last transfer in June 2009. That sale fell during the post-crash dip, which often skews comparisons against later neighbouring sales. On energy efficiency it sits in the bottom 10% of properties in this postcode — significant headroom for improvement. Today's modelled estimate of £237,000 sits 78.2% above the 2009 sale of £133,000.
